Modeling Thermo-Magneto-Elastic Porous Hollow Spheres with Nonlocal Heat Conduction: Analysis and Applications
摘要
This research investigates transient wave propagation phenomena in a thermo-electro-magneto-elastic sphere containing void pores by incorporating nonlocal heat conduction into the modified Green–Lindsay model. Analytical expressions for temperature, cubical dilation, void concentration, stresses, and displacement are obtained using time harmonic vibrations. Numerical computations are conducted to visualize and analyze the above field variables. The graphical representations of the computed results provide insights into the transient behavior of the sphere under study.
